HDR
If you are watching HDR programmes - programmes
recorded in HDR - there is no need to upscale to HDR
and the HDR Upscaling Control is unavailable. The TV
will automatically switched to HDR mode with
indication.
TV supports following HDR formats: Hybrid Log
Gamma, HDR10, HDR10+, and Dolby Vision but it is
subject to the availability of such HDR format in
content providers.
Note: Available when HDR (High-Dynamic Range)
signal is detected.

Sound Settings

MENU > TV options > Settings > Device
preference > Sound and press OK.
Speakers
Set the TV to play the sound on TV or on the
connected audio system
You can select where you want to hear the TV sound
and how you want to control it.
• If you select External audio system, you
permanently switch off the TV speakers.
• If you select TV speakers, the TV speakers are
always on. All the sound related settings are
applicable to this mode.
Alternatively, you can change the setting
from MENU > TV options > Speakers.
Speaker Delay
Adjust the audio sync delay to synchronise the audio
to the video.
Digital Output
Digital output settings are available for optical and
HDMI ARC sound signals.
Set the audio out signal of the TV to fit the sound
capabilities of the connected Home Theatre System.
